🌱 SUPER EASY START FOR BEGINNERS – These Thumbelina zinnia seeds are easy to grow and ideal for containers, borders, and patios. This generous pack includes 500 seeds, giving gardeners plenty to plant vibrant dwarf flowers that bloom quickly and brighten small garden spaces.

FAST GERMINATION & RELIABLE GROWTH – Premium dwarf zinnia seeds sprout quickly in warm soil, making them dependable flower seeds to plant outside for spring planting. Strong seedlings establish rapidly and grow into compact plants with bright seasonal blooms.

🌸 LONG BLOOMING COLOR ALL SEASON – These cheerful zinnia flower seeds create dense mounds of flowers that bloom nonstop from summer until frost. The colorful mix produces red, pink, orange, yellow, and white blooms for vibrant displays

📏COMPACT FLOWERS FOR SMALL SPACES – Perfect dwarf flower seeds for containers, edging, and balcony planters. These short plants stay tidy and bushy while producing abundant blooms in patios, window boxes, raised beds, and compact garden areas.

🐝 POLLINATOR FRIENDLY GARDEN FLOWERS – Grow vibrant Thumbelina zinnias that attract bees and butterflies. These colorful blooms help create thriving pollinator spaces in backyard gardens, borders, and sunny landscapes.

📦 GROW WITH CONFIDENCE – Each pack includes abundant seeds gardeners rely on for dependable planting results. High-quality zinnia seeds are selected for strong germination to grow dense patches of cheerful summer flowers.

🌼 HEIRLOOM DWARF VARIETY – Premium seeds from the classic Zinnia elegans species produce compact flowers that grow into tidy, low plants thriving in sunny gardens, containers, borders, and decorative beds.
